Tasting notes
(tasted from tank; there's just a single used barrel of this wine due to the frost; vinified with 20% stems): Bright, dark red with ruby highlights. Cool, energetic scents of black raspberry, black cherry, earth and spices. Offers good density and spicy lift, and a lovely combination of sweetness, fullness and structure. Finishes firmly tannic but not dry.

The 2016 Gevrey-Chambertin 1er Cru Lavaux Saint-Jacques was just a single used barrel with 20% whole bunch. It has a beautiful, quixotic bouquet with ebullient red cherries, raspberry and mineral scents, becoming more and more floral with aeration. The palate is medium-bodied with very fine, supple tannin, pure shimmering red fruit and just thrilling tension on the finish. Dare I say it reminds me of Armand Rousseau? I was blown away by this Lavaux—a brilliant wine.
